WebFEE: Maximum reimbursable Medicaid fee. See Procedure Code section for further explanation by provider type. FEE MOMS: Maximum reimbursable Medicaid fees for providers enrolled in the “Medicaid Obstetrical and Maternal Services Program”. WebThese amendments implement the cost-containment strategy to ensure that total reimbursement for Medicare Part A and Part B crossover claims is limited to the Medicaid reimbursement rate. Notice of Intended Action was published in the Iowa Administrative Bulletin as ARC 3163C on July 5, 2024.
